Noi Bai International Airport, located just 28 kilometers from the city center, serves as the primary gateway for travelers arriving in Hanoi. International flights to Hanoi are readily available from major cities around the world, making it easily accessible for travelers from diverse destinations. Whether you’re flying from Europe, the Americas, Asia, or beyond, you’ll find numerous airlines offering direct or connecting flights to Hanoi, providing you with plenty of options to suit your travel preferences and schedule.
Upon arrival at Noi Bai International Airport, travelers are greeted with a range of amenities, including currency exchange counters, ATMs, restaurants, duty-free shops, and comfortable lounges, ensuring a pleasant and hassle-free experience.
Noi Bai International Airport is well-connected to downtown Hanoi via various transportation options, including airport shuttle buses, public buses, taxis, and private car services. Upon your arrival at Noi Bai International Airport, one of the first tasks on your checklist should be currency exchange. While some vendors in Hanoi may accept major foreign currencies such as US dollars or euros, it’s always advisable to have Vietnamese Dong (VND) on hand for convenience and ease of transactions.
Fortunately, Noi Bai Airport offers several currency exchange counters where you can exchange your currency for Vietnamese Dong. These counters are typically located in the arrival hall, making it convenient for travelers to exchange their money upon arrival. While exchange rates may vary slightly between counters, it’s a good idea to compare rates and fees before making your transaction to ensure you get the best value for your money.
Additionally, if you prefer to withdraw cash from an ATM, you’ll find several ATMs located throughout the airport, allowing you to access Vietnamese Dong directly from your bank account. However, be sure to check with your bank regarding any international transaction fees or ATM withdrawal limits that may apply.
Staying connected while traveling in Hanoi is essential for navigating the city, looking for transportation, and accessing important information on-the-go. To ensure you have seamless access to the internet upon your arrival, consider purchasing a local SIM card or activating an international roaming plan for your mobile device.
Noi Bai Airport is equipped with several telecom kiosks and mobile service providers where you can purchase a prepaid SIM card or top up your existing plan. These SIM cards typically come with various data packages to suit your needs, allowing you to stay connected at affordable rates throughout your stay in Hanoi.
Alternatively, if you prefer the convenience of international roaming, contact your mobile service provider before your departure to inquire about roaming options and rates for Vietnam. While international roaming may offer convenience, it’s essential to be aware of potential roaming charges and data usage limits to avoid any unexpected fees on your phone bill.
Upon your arrival at Noi Bai International Airport in Hanoi, you’ll be eager to make your way to the city center to begin your adventure. Fortunately, there are several transportation options available to suit your preferences and budget. Here’s a detailed overview of each option:
One of the most convenient and budget-friendly transportation options for getting from Noi Bai International Airport to Hanoi city center is the airport shuttle bus. Operated by Vietnam Airlines, the airport shuttle bus offers regular transportation services between the airport and various locations in downtown Hanoi, including major hotels and landmarks.
To catch this type of transportation, simply head to the designated bus stop outside the terminal building. Look for signs indicating the bus routes and schedules, and purchase your ticket from the ticket counter before boarding. The bus routes typically cover popular destinations in Hanoi, making it easy to reach your desired location in the city center.

To catch a public bus from Noi Bai International Airport, head to the bus stop located outside the terminal building. Look for transportation signs indicating the bus routes and schedules, and purchase your ticket directly from the bus driver before boarding. Be sure to have a small amount of Vietnamese Dong on hand, as exact change is typically required for bus fares.
For travelers seeking convenience and comfort, taxis and private car services offer a direct and hassle-free way to reach Hanoi city center from Noi Bai International Airport. This type of transportation is readily available outside the terminal building, with reputable companies such as Mai Linh and Vinasun operating at the airport.
Taxi fares from Noi Bai International Airport to Hanoi city center are typically metered, with rates varying depending on the distance traveled and traffic conditions. Be sure to choose a reputable taxi company and insist on using the meter to ensure a fair fare.
Alternatively, travelers can opt for a private car service, which offers personalized transportation solutions tailored to their specific needs and preferences. Private car services can be booked in advance online or through your hotel concierge, providing a convenient and stress-free way to travel from the airport to your accommodation in Hanoi.
